Bryan Elementary School Remodel

Bryan Elementary School’s modernization project was a resounding success. The school’s cramped and outdated facilities were transformed into a modern and energy-efficient space that meets the needs of students and staff alike. 

The project included a complete overhaul of the classrooms, restrooms, and corridors, as well as the addition of new program spaces like an administration building, gymnasium, library, and computer lab. The school’s infrastructure was also upgraded with new HVAC systems, fire sprinklers, plumbing, and electrical. 

Energy efficiency was a top priority for the project, and the building now boasts high-efficiency windows, LED lighting, added insulation, and DDC controls for the mechanical system. The new window wall infills and exterior doors also contribute to the school’s energy efficiency. 

Improved site circulation and parking were also a key focus of the project. The addition of a new bus loop and teacher parking lot on the west side of the building has separated parents and buses, mitigating congestion during school dismissal. This has also doubled the available parking on site, providing ample space for staff and visitors.
